This book chronicles Half the Sky founder Jenny Bowen's personal and professional journey to transform Chinese orphanages - and the lives of the neglected girls who live in them - from a state of quiet despair to one of vibrant promise. This book relates Bowen's struggle to bring the concept of child nurture and responsive care to bemused Chinese bureaucrats and how she is actually succeeding. Five years after Half the Sky's first orphanage program opened, government officials began to mention child welfare and nurturing care in public speeches. And, in 2011, at China's Great Hall of the People, Half the Sky and its government partners celebrated the launch of The Rainbow Program, a groundbreaking initiative to change the face of orphan care by training every child welfare worker in the country. Thanks to Bowen's relentless perseverance through heartbreak and a dose of humor, Half the Sky's goal to bring love the lives of forgotten children comes ever closer.
